Photograph - Ballarat Tram 40, Ballarat Tram 40: At Sebastopol Terminus, last day, 1971

Historical information

This tram was built in 1913 by Duncan and Fraser in 1913 for the Prahran and Malvern Tramways Trust. It began service as their Number 35. It was classified "C" by the Melbourne Tramways Board. In 1951 it was sold to the State Electricity Commission of Victoria and renumbered 40. This tram was the last Ballarat tram to operate by the SEC to officially carry passengers in Ballarat on 19 September 1971.
Tram 40 had a Maximum Traction truck bogie (eight wheels), drop end and centre combination.
